Big O Tires on Newport Road in Menifee handles the routine maintenance and tire work that keeps daily drivers on the road — brake service, alignments, oil changes, batteries, and the core tire selection and installation work the name signals. The shop operates as a multi-bay operation rather than a single-bay independent, which means faster turnaround on standard jobs and the ability to handle multiple vehicles in a day. Drivers choose Big O over a dealership service department mainly for price transparency and straightforward work on domestic and foreign sedans, trucks, and SUVs under warranty or out of it. The national chain structure means pricing is posted and consistent, warranty work is handled in-house, and a customer waiting for brake service isn't subsidizing dealer markup. For transmission rebuilds, engine work, or restoration on a classic, this isn't the shop. For a homeowner maintaining a Honda, Ford, or Toyota through its useful life without dealer service fees, Big O fills that practical role in the Menifee commercial strip where most residents already handle errands.

Knights of the Roadside Garage operates as a multi-bay independent shop on Antelope Road in Menifee, handling the full range of routine automotive work — brakes, suspension, electrical diagnostics, tire service, general maintenance, and smog inspections — rather than specializing in a single system or vehicle type. The operation suits daily drivers and standard passenger cars more than exotic or high-performance builds, and handles both domestic and foreign makes without the dealer-service markup or the national-chain wait times that come with formula scheduling. Owners and managers choose independents like this over dealer service departments primarily for cost transparency and relationship continuity; the same technicians see the same cars across multiple years rather than a rotating dispatch. For someone driving a ten-year-old sedan that needs consistent but unglamorous work — new pads, filter changes, belt replacements, inspection prep — this is the realistic alternative to the dealership's diagnostic fees and dealer-parts pricing. Fleet operators and small-business owners with multiple vehicles also fit the independent model, where volume discounts and quick turnarounds matter more than warranty-work bookkeeping.

Horsepower Performance operates on Goetz Road in Menifee as a multi-bay shop handling general maintenance, brake work, electrical diagnostics, transmission service, and suspension repair for daily drivers and performance-focused vehicles alike. The shop tilts toward owners who know what they want fixed and prefer talking directly to a mechanic rather than interpreting a dealer service menu or waiting in a national-chain waiting room. The clientele runs from routine oil-change-and-inspection drivers to enthusiasts maintaining modified or high-mileage cars where familiarity with the specific vehicle matters more than standardized corporate protocols. For warranty work under manufacturer coverage, the dealership is the obligatory stop. For a water pump replacement, brake pads, electrical gremlins, or transmission diagnostics on a car out of warranty, a local independent shop cuts through the markup and phone-tree delays that characterize larger service centers. Menifee residents doing their own maintenance scheduling—rather than letting a service advisor recommend the next thing—tend to land here.
